Solid cob walls, a twisting staircase, and a whole host of pretty nooks make this barn-conversion annexe a wonderfully characterful place to enjoy a couples’ break along with up to two dogs. Situated on a small organic farm, the location is absolutely perfect for endless walkies on the nearby Jurassic Coast, with a rural sanctuary to retreat to at the end of the day.

Upon arrival, it is clear that a huge amount of care and attention has been put into creating a stylish property which is sympathetic to the rural setting. Make yourselves at home in the light-filled lounge where your beloved pups can curl up on the rug whilst you enjoy a film or simply catch up with a good book. The kitchenette area is set off to one side, with a handmade spiral staircase leading up to the romantic bedroom where the super king-size bed and a quiet seating area sit under exposed wooden beams. Outside, enjoy al fresco dining on the enclosed patio to the side of the property, where there is space for your dogs to stretch their legs whilst you relax over evening drinks or a morning coffee.

Surrounded by attractive countryside, this farmland property is a wonderful choice if you are looking to escape the stresses of daily life and enjoy the simple pleasures of leisurely walks and days spent by the sea. It is perfectly possible to walk on footpaths to the seaside village of Charmouth, 2.5 miles away, where you will find a thriving and welcoming coastal community with a choice of dog-friendly places to eat. The beach is a popular spot for fossil hunters and is open to dogs all year round, though they must be kept on leads from 1st April to the end of October.
